peppercorn rent

peppercorn rent
Очень низкая, номинальная, подчас чисто символическая арендная плата, которую иногда выплачивают жильцы за жилые или служебные помещения. Любая арендная плата важна, т. к. она основывается на законе, по которому обе стороны несут ответственность в равной мере.

Charitable organizations are sometimes able to find small offices at a peppercorn rent. — Благотворительным организациям иногда удаётся найти маленькие офисы за минимальную арендную плату.

  • peppercorn rent — A token or nominal rent. The name comes from leases where the rent is one peppercorn a year. Other kinds of token or nominal rents, such as £1, or a red rose each year, may also be referred to as peppercorn rents. A peppercorn rent is often found …   Law dictionary

  • peppercorn rent — A nominal rent. In theory one peppercorn (or some other nominal sum) is payable as a rent to indicate that a property is leasehold and not freehold, the peppercorn representing the consideration In practice it amounts to a rent free lease …   Big dictionary of business and management
